The Ibex is a kind of mountain goat which lives high on the Tibetan Plateau, often at altitudes over 6000 meters. Their magnificent curved horns are the largest among all species of wild goat. In ancient Tibet, ibexes were considered very auspicious, and statues of ibex were often given to parents who had just given birth as a blessing for the child.
